
Berlin-based company 3YOURMIND has integrated a new AI-powered feature into its part identification software: “Technical Drawing Analysis.” The aim is to automate the evaluation of 2D technical drawings to make spare parts more quickly available for additive manufacturing. The new feature uses Optical Character Recognition (OCR) and large language models (LLMs) to extract and interpret information from drawing headers, notes, and annotations. According to the company, the software can analyze drawings up to 200 times faster than manual methods.
In many industrial sectors, technical drawings remain the only available source of information for spare parts of legacy machinery or equipment. This is especially true in the defense, energy, and aerospace industries, where these documents are critical for maintaining operational readiness. Automated analysis enables the extraction of metadata and assessment of part manufacturability with technologies such as CNC machining, powder bed fusion, material extrusion, stereolithography, or binder jetting.
The new feature also expands the existing analysis capabilities of the 3YOURMIND platform. In addition to feasibility, it calculates cost and time estimates to support informed decision-making between conventional spare part procurement and additive remanufacturing. Companies can also process large volumes of drawings in parallel and standardize core data sets for further use.
“In many industries, technical drawings remain the primary reference for manufacturing spare parts,” said Stephan Galozy, Chief Product Officer at 3YOURMIND. “Our goal is to unlock the full potential of this existing data, enabling organizations to make faster, more informed manufacturing decisions. By streamlining this otherwise manually-intensive process, we’re helping to accelerate the next step: creating the 3D file. Our long-term vision for this functionality is text-to-3D.”
Currently, the focus is on relieving technical professionals from the resource-intensive task of digitizing spare parts—a process that has traditionally required significant time and effort.
